How Common Is The Last Name Fusselmann? popularity and diffusion
Fusselmann is the 8,193,072nd most commonly used surname internationally, held by around 1 in 1,457,509,183 people. This last name is mostly found in The Americas, where 100 percent of Fusselmann reside; 100 percent reside in North America and 100 percent reside in Anglo-North America.
It is most numerous in The United States, where it is held by 5 people, or 1 in 72,491,787. In The United States Fusselmann is most frequent in: Florida, where 80 percent live and Massachusetts, where 20 percent live.
Fusselmann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Fusselmann has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Fusselmann surname grew 500 percent between 1880 and 2014.
